The week ahead in business

Freddie Mac releases weekly mortgage rates. Last week, they were flat to slightly higher with the spring home buying season well underway. The average rate on 30-year, fixed-rate mortgages edged up to 4.42% from 4.40%. The average rate on 15-year, fixed-rate loans held steady at 3.87%.
